SC issues fresh notices to Mandar Surlakar murder convicts

The legal trouble for the three life convicts in the 2006 kidnapping and murder of Mandar Surlakar has escalated, with the Supreme Court issuing fresh notices to Rohan Dhungat, Ryan Pinto and Shankar Tiwari on a separate petition filed by the victim’s father, Deepak Surlakar.

Deepak has challenged the premature release of the trio and the recommendation of the Goa State Sentence Review Board that paved the way for their release.

The development comes a day after the apex court issued notice on a separate Special Leave Petition filed by the Goa government, challenging the August 6 order of the High Court of Bombay at Goa that allowed the premature release of the three convicts.

After their release, the fourth accused approached the High Court seeking premature release. His plea has also been challenged by the victim’s father.
